a r t i c l e i n f o Cold recycling technique represents the most environmental friendly solution for pavement rehabilitation nowadays. In fact, this technique allows the use of the highest percentage of reclaimed asphalt avoiding the energy consumption related to aggregates heating required by the traditional hot mix asphalt design. Enhancing Green Paving in Oklahoma Using Recycled Asphalt Shingles Prof. Musharraf Zaman School of Civil Engineering and Environmental Science Each year, an estimated 11 million tons of old asphalt shingles from roofs are disposed of in the United States.
